A common helpful description is that the finesse wedge shot is more like an underhand toss than an overhead throw

Having the upper and lower body work toward the target during the backswing is one of the most critical components to building a solid finesse wedge technique. This drill will help with the timing and tempo of how long the upper body should drift toward the target.
